Abstract

This article analyzes the teaching of linear transformations in university mathematics education and the question of balancing rigor or formality with meaningful teaching. The mathematical foundations are analyzed in terms of their definition and properties. Furthermore, this study examines concepts, highlighting their theoretical and pedagogical importance. Similarly, at the didactic level, the use of interactive digital resources (GeoGebra, Python, MATLAB) and constructivist approaches is encouraged to facilitate contextualization and the solution of real-life problems. Finally, the article proposes strategies for linking theory and practice and emphasizes the importance of linking these abstract concepts with more functional means through the use of other visual representations.
